Amtrak train derails in Washington state onto Interstate 5; 'multiple fatalities' reported

"Multiple fatalities" were reported after an Amtrak train carrying 70 people derailed Monday morning in Washington state outside of Tacoma, causing at least one train car to fall off an overpass and onto an interstate highway, Pierce County Sheriff's Spokesman Ed Troyer said.
